# 连接 Kerberos HBase Java 实现教程
## 简介
在本教程中,我们将教您如何连接 Kerberos 和 HBase 使用 Java 编程语言。Kerberos 是一种网络身份验证协议,用于保护网络通信中的敏感信息。HBase 是一个分布式、可伸缩且具备高可用性的 NoSQL 数据库。通过使用 Kerberos HBase Java 连接,您可以在使用 HBase 时实现身份
原创
2023-11-16 15:56:51
55阅读
# 如何实现Java连接HBase Kerberos
## 一、整体流程
首先,我们来看一下连接HBase Kerberos的整体流程。在这个过程中,我们需要进行认证和授权,以确保安全访问HBase。
### 连接HBase Kerberos流程
```mermaid
stateDiagram
[*] --> 初始化
初始化 --> 认证
认证 --> 授权
原创
2024-04-08 05:34:51
99阅读
# HBase 连接 Kerberos 的实现指南
在现代大数据环境中,许多企业选择使用 HBase 作为其数据存储解决方案。为确保数据安全,Kerberos 认证机制被广泛应用。本文将详细介绍如何实现 HBase 与 Kerberos 的连接,尤其针对刚入行的开发者,帮助你快速上手。
## 一、流程概述
在连接 HBase 和 Kerberos 之前,我们需要了解其基本流程。以下是连接步骤
手机接入无线网络大约有几种情况。第一种情况是接入手机套餐指定的网络,通常通过gPRs(数据)接入,其接入功能比较强大,只要有手机信号的地方就能接入。具体接入方法运营商会提供给你,比如接入点(或接入网络地址)、账号和密码,这个比较简单,打开他常憨败窖汁忌伴媳宝颅们指定或提供的登录页面,并按其提供的内容输入,就可以完成连接了。如果接入不成功,可以直接打电话咨询运营商,他们有义务为你解答全部问题和细节。
转载
2023-08-04 15:05:26
47阅读
前期windows配置好jdk(1.8以上)、hadoop的环境变量 已搭建好高可用的集群API操作参照源码:准备/* 日志的笔 */
protected Logger logger = LogManager.getLogger() ;
/* 这个对象是玩hbase特别重要的 */
protected HBaseAdmin hBaseAdmin ;
//客户端的连接
protect
转载
2024-05-30 10:23:29
47阅读
# 使用Java连接Kerberos认证HBase
## 介绍
Apache HBase是一个开源的、分布式的、可扩展的、非关系型数据库,在Hadoop上构建的。它提供了高可靠性、高性能、实时读写的功能。而Kerberos是一个网络身份验证协议,用于验证用户和服务器之间的身份。在Hadoop生态系统中,Kerberos通常用于安全认证。
本文将介绍如何使用Java连接Kerberos认证HB
原创
2024-05-13 05:56:41
207阅读
# 连接Kerberos 认证HBase
## 简介
HBase是一个分布式、面向列的开源数据库,通常用于存储大规模数据。Kerberos是一个网络认证协议,用于验证用户的身份。在HBase中启用Kerberos认证可以提高系统的安全性。
## 连接HBase
要连接到启用了Kerberos认证的HBase,需要进行以下步骤:
1. 获取Kerberos凭证
2. 配置HBase连接属性
3
原创
2024-03-06 07:33:58
135阅读
1.前置用户可以通过ThriftServer来访问HBase服务,它的特点如下:ThriftServer代理用户访问HBase服务返回操作结果,用户客户端不需要直接跟HBase进行通信用户可以使用java/python/php/c++等语言的Thrift客户端代码访问HBase服务(HBase本身客户端只支持java语言)2. Kerberos下的ThriftServer使用如果HBase集群开启
转载
2023-08-09 17:46:32
347阅读
在安装hbase之前我们要安装jdk和hadoop如果这些安装我就不说了,之前博客写过,hbase和zookeeper介绍我们会写以后博客介绍,我们在这里只做安装步骤。1,准备工作:1),jdk 1.8
2),hadoop 2.7.4
3),hbase 1.2.6
4),zookeper 3.4.9 (这些都是互相兼容版本)
5,)4台机器(t124,t125,t126,t1
转载
2023-07-21 15:33:50
96阅读
连接到外部系统 Flink的Table API和SQL程序可以连接到其他外部系统来读写批处理表和流式表。表源提供对存储在外部系统(如数据库、键值存储、消息队列或文件系统)中的数据的访问。表接收器将表发送到外部存储系统。根据源和汇的类型,它们支持不同的格式,如CSV、Parquet或ORC。
转载
2023-11-17 22:58:11
277阅读
Flink在开启kerberos认证环境中,使用hbase进行维表关联1.简介 近期在项目中用到了使用hbase做为维表,进行信息补充的一个需求,同时本公司的环境均开启了kerberos,遇到如下问题进行记录,同时分享完整kerberos认证步骤2.环境介绍组件版本flink1.7.0hdp3.1.0.03.连接hbase的RichMap方法连接具有kerberos环境的hbase核心代码如下:p
转载
2023-08-21 18:18:18
487阅读
## Java连接Kerberos认证的HBase实现教程
### 一、整体流程
首先,我们来看一下连接Kerberos认证的HBase的整体流程,可以用下表展示:
| 步骤 | 描述 |
| --- | --- |
| 1 | 配置Kerberos认证 |
| 2 | 配置HBase客户端 |
| 3 | 编写Java代码连接HBase |
### 二、具体步骤
#### 1. 配置K
原创
2024-03-07 04:19:33
229阅读
# Java 连接 Kerberos 认证的 HBase
## 引言
HBase 是一个开源的、分布式的 NoSQL 数据库,通常用于大数据处理和存储。由于大数据应用的广泛性和重要性,安全性尤为关键。Kerberos 是一种计算机网络身份验证协议,在许多大公司中的大数据应用场景中被广泛使用。在这篇文章中,我们将介绍如何使用 Java 连接到开启了 Kerberos 认证的 HBase,并提供相
原创
2024-09-12 05:58:29
260阅读
目录RowKeyColumn FamilyCellTime Stamp命名空间 RowKeyHBase 数据库中也有一个表示唯一的键,这个唯一的键是 RowKey。 RowKey 组成:HBase 中 RowKey 由任意字符串组成,组成长度不超过 64KB ,在实际应用中长度一般为10-100bytes,一般用到70-100bytes就能满足需求,在HBASE内部,RowKey保存为字节数组。
转载
2023-08-29 16:24:33
200阅读
用过hbase的朋友可能都有过这样的疑问,我写一个java client,好像就提供了zookeeper quorum地址就连上hbase了,那么是不是存在安全问题?的确是,如何解决?hbase中引入了kerberos认证。我准备用两篇博文介绍hbase + kerberos的相关内容,本篇主要介绍kerberos的配置。环境准备kerberos简介kerberos server配置kerbero
转载
2024-08-22 07:17:36
104阅读
# HBase通过Kerberos认证连接
在HBase中,Kerberos认证是一种常见的安全认证机制,用于保护HBase集群的数据和操作。通过Kerberos认证,用户可以在连接HBase时进行身份验证,确保只有经过授权的用户才能访问和操作数据。
## Kerberos认证简介
Kerberos是一种网络身份验证协议,旨在通过密钥系统为用户和服务提供认证和授权。在HBase中,Kerbe
原创
2024-06-19 05:59:15
147阅读
SSO(Single Sign On)是在多个应用系统中,用户只需要登录一次就可以访问所有相互信任(authenticated to each other)的业务子系统。 Kerberos 协议主要用于计算机网络的身份鉴别(Authentication),其特点是用户只需输入一次身份验证信息就可以凭借此验证获得的票据(Ticket-Granting Ticket)访问多个服务(seamlessly
# 集群外连接HBase Kerberos
在大数据处理领域,HBase作为一种分布式的NoSQL数据库,在集群内部通常需要Kerberos进行安全认证。但是在集群外部连接HBase时,也需要使用Kerberos进行身份验证。本文将介绍如何在集群外部连接HBase时使用Kerberos进行认证的方法,并附带代码示例。
## Kerberos及HBase简介
Kerberos是一种网络身份验证
原创
2024-05-18 03:53:24
29阅读
# 连接Kerberos认证的HBase
## 介绍
HBase是一个分布式、可扩展的NoSQL数据库,基于Hadoop生态系统,广泛应用于大数据存储。为了增加安全性,HBase支持Kerberos认证,这使得只有经过授权的用户和应用程序才能访问数据。在本文中,我们将探讨如何配置HBase以支持Kerberos认证,同时提供相关的代码示例及状态图。
## Kerberos简介
Kerber
# 连接Spark与HBase Kerberos认证
作为一名刚入行的开发者,你可能会遇到需要将Spark连接到HBase并进行Kerberos认证的情况。在这篇文章中,我将带你了解整个过程,并提供详细的步骤和代码示例。
## 流程概览
首先,让我们通过一个表格来了解整个过程的步骤:
| 步骤 | 描述 |
| --- | --- |
| 1 | 配置Kerberos |
| 2 | 配置
原创
2024-07-22 10:05:43
253阅读